Airbnb was born in 2007 when two hosts welcomed three guests to their San Francisco home, and has since grown to over 5 million hosts who have welcomed over 2 billion guest arrivals in almost every country across the globe. Every day, hosts offer unique stays and experiences that make it possible for guests to connect with communities in a more authentic way.

The Community You Will Join

The Quality Engineering team helps Airbnb build high-quality software efficiently. We enable Airbnb engineers to build highly testable systems by building and using tools leveraging AI. We own and continuously improve product test cases, automation coverage, test automation tools, environments, frameworks. We navigate Airbnb’s massive codebase identifying weak spots, and help design and implement testable fault-tolerant systems.

A Typical Day
  • Build, maintain, and effectively utilize automated tests, collaborate closely with engineering teams to ensure robust test coverage for features and releases, and actively participate in the continuous improvement of testing processes.
  • Contribute to improving existing automation frameworks to support new functionalities and optimize quality and efficiency.
  • Collaborate with CI/CD team to integrate automated testing into CI/CD pipelines, ensuring thorough test coverage at every stage of development.
  • Demonstrate excellent troubleshooting abilities, isolate issues, and verify bug fixes. Debug issues found during testing and after release.
  • Be a player of our high-performance team to ensure code quality, commitment to craft and operational excellence
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including product management, development, and other QE teams, in a fast-paced environment with short release cycles.
  • Learn and apply AI-assisted tooling (LLMs) to accelerate test creation and maintenance.
Your Expertise
  • 1–2 years of experience in software development or test automation. Recent grads with relevant internship or project experience are welcome.
  • Foundational knowledge of at least one programming language (e.g., JavaScript/TypeScript, Python, Kotlin, Swift, or Java).
  • Some exposure to writing automated tests or working with a testing framework (e.g., Playwright, Cypress, Espresso, XCUITest) — through work, internships, or personal projects.
  • Understanding of basic testing concepts, and eagerness to learn the testing pyramid, CI/CD, and quality best practices.
  • Curiosity about applying AI/LLMs to testing and developer productivity.
  • Comfortable collaborating in English.
  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science/engineering or equivalent

What you need to know about the London Tech Scene

London isn't just a hub for established businesses; it's also a nursery for innovation. Boasting one of the most recognized fintech ecosystems in Europe, attracting billions in investments each year, London's success has made it a go-to destination for startups looking to make their mark. Top U.K. companies like Hoptin, Moneybox and Marshmallow have already made the city their base — yet fintech is just the beginning. From healthtech to renewable energy to cybersecurity and beyond, the city's startups are breaking new ground across a range of industries.
